Hauling questions, answered by experts

A major mistake during garbage collection service is placing prohibited items like electronics or hazardous waste into standard curbside bins. Springfield residents must take these materials to specific regional drop-off events. Homeowners also miss zone-specific collection deadlines or set containers out more than 24 hours early. Finally, overloading bins or contaminating recycling with unaccepted materials like plastic bags leads directly to skipped pickups and ordinance violations.

Removing accumulated debris directly reduces pest and rodent harborage around your Springfield property. Clearing junk near Buck Creek or Mad River floodplains prevents blocked drainage paths, lowering your localized flood risk. Hauling away old brush piles also eliminates fire hazards in rural-adjacent areas. Ultimately, clearing out unusable materials restores your access to detached garages and large yards, ensuring your outdoor spaces remain safe, functional, and compliant with city codes.

Before starting any garbage collection service changes, confirm your assigned collection zone and pickup day through the Springfield Public Works Department. You must contact the city directly to request larger containers or new recycling bins. Review all local setout rules regarding weight limits and placement times to ensure full compliance. For large cleanouts, schedule bulk item pickups in advance and verify the accepted recycling materials list.

Watch for visible accumulation of junk or inoperable vehicles in your yard, which trigger property maintenance code violations in Springfield. You should also schedule hauling to clear debris before winter arrives, preventing moisture from freezing and compacting the materials. After severe storms, assess your property for downed limbs and displaced items. If your accumulated waste exceeds municipal bulk pickup limits, hire a local professional to clear the space promptly.

Regional weather directly impacts hauling timelines. During winter, frozen ground and snow block driveway access, while seasonal weight restrictions on OH roads limit heavy truck movement. Spring thaws create soft ground, making yards vulnerable to deep rut damage from heavy vehicles. Summer offers the driest conditions for property access, though high humidity makes organic debris heavier. Schedule your project during dry summer or fall days for the smoothest property cleanup.
